Project Highlight: Azusa Pacific University Locker Room Graphics

Located in the suburban Los Angeles area of California, Azusa Pacific University is a private, evangelical Christian university. Serving over 10,000 undergraduate and postgraduate students across more than 100 academic programs, Azusa Pacific fields 17 intercollegiate athletic teams competing at the NCAA Division II level as the Azusa Pacific Cougars.

After some recent conference and national success, the Cougars Men’s Basketball team was looking to upgrade the painted concrete walls of their locker room. After understanding what the Cougars were looking to do in their locker room, the team at AMI Graphics conducted a site visit to confirm measurements and provide an accurate estimate for the scope of the project which would consist of branded wall murals. Taking advantage of AMI’s creative design services, the Cougars conveyed their vision for the locker room graphics and the AMI designers brought their vision to life with a design for wall murals that recognized past team accomplishments while adding color and team pride to the previously blank walls of the locker room.

Upon design approval, the wall murals were printed and installed during the Cougars winter break. The branded wall murals celebrate team accomplishments surrounding the entrance door and school branding around the room above the lockers. The upgraded locker room now energizes current players and impresses potential recruits visiting campus.
